Preguntas frecuentes sobre alquileres en Suffolk County
¿Que tipo de alquileres hay actualmente en Suffolk County?
Actualmente hay 9356 Apartamentos de Alquiler en Suffolk County, MA con precios que van desde $860 hasta $25,908. También hay 7572 Casas Unifamiliares, Condominios y Casas Adosadas en alquiler disponibles actualmente en Suffolk County que van desde $800 hasta $35,000.
¿Cuál es el rango de precios actual de las viviendas de alquiler en Suffolk County?
Los precios hoy en día para las casas,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ler en Suffolk County oscilan entre $800 hasta $35,000 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$4,562.
Cuánto cuestan los alquileres más amplios de tres y cuatro dormitorios en Suffolk County?
Para quienes buscan una vivienda más grande, los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Suffolk County oscilan entre $900 hasta $19,590, mientras que las casas con tres dormitorios,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ler oscilan entre $1,160 hasta $35,000. Los alquileres de viviendas unifamiliares de cuatro dormitorios también están disponibles a partir de $800 y los apartamentos de cuatro dormitorios comienzan en $1,000.
